Summary
In this chapter, we briefly introduced method of second quantization and Hartree–Fock approximation to describe the ferromagnetism of a degenerate electron gas and spin density wave states in solids. Equation of motion method is considered for density matrix to describe gauge invariant theory of linear responses in the presence of the most general electromagnetic disturbance. Behavior of Lindhard dielectric functions and static screening effects are examined in detail. Oscillatory behavior of the induced electron density in the presence of point charge impurity and an anomaly in the phonon dispersion relation are also discussed.
